Baby Shells Tutu Dress

Baby Shells Dress

Materials: 2 to 3 ounces #4 yarn H hook #3 weight with G hook works well also, just makes a little smaller so you have to allow for that Point cluster: dc, ch 1, dc, ch 3, dc, ch 1, dc all in same stitch or you can consider it a v stitch, ch 3, V stitch, all in same stitch V Stitch: Double Crochet, Chain 1, Double Crochet FPdc: Front Post Double Crochet BPdc: Back Post Double Crochet Note; It may make it easier if you mark the corners Chain 60 Join with a slip stitch to form a ring Row 1. Ch 3 (counts as first dc) now and throughout. Dc into each ch, slip stitch in top of beginning ch 3. total of 60 dc Row 2. 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ch, skip 2 dc, sc in next stitch, skip 2 dc, \*7 dc in next stitch (shell made), skip 2 dc, sc in next stitch repeat from \* around. Join with slip stitch in top of beginning ch 3. total of 10 shells Row 3: Do a slip stitch back one stitch into sc (see pic), ch 4, dc in same stitch, ch 5, point cluster in next sc (first corner made). ch 5 V stitch in next sc, ch 5, point cluster in next sc (second corner made) ch 5 V stitch in each of the next 2 sc, ch 5, point cluster in next sc, (third corner made) ch 5 V stitch in next sc, ch 5 point cluster in next sc, (fourth corner made) ch 5, V stitch in last sc, ch 5. Join with slip stitch to beginning ch 4.

slip stitch back one point cluster Row 4: Slip stitch in middle of first v stitch 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ch, sc in middle of next shell two rows below (working over ch 5, see pic) 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(first corner made)

sc in middle of shell corner made s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ch (shell made), s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(second corner made) (s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ch ) 2 times. sc in middle of next shell 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(third corner made)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in next shell, 7 dc in next st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(fourth corner made)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ch (shell made), sc in middle of last shell. Join with sl stitch to beginning ch 3. Row 5. Do a slip stitch back one stitch into sc, ch 4, dc in same stitch, (ch 5, v stitch), in each sc across until you reach first corner. ch 5 point cluster in next sc, (first corner made). (ch 5, v stitch) in each sc across until you reach second corner. ch 5 point cluster in next sc (second cornermade). (ch 5, v stitch), in each sc across until you reach third corner. ch 5 point cluster in next sc (third corner made). (ch 5, v stitch) in each sc across until you reach fourth corner. ch 5 point cluster in next sc (fourth corner made). (ch 5, v stitch) across to beginning, ch 5. Join with sl stitch to beginning ch 4. Row 6. Slip stitch in middle of first v stitch 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ch. sc in middle of next shell. (working over ch 5, see pic) 7 dc (shell) in next v stitch, sc in middle of next shell until you reach first point cluster, 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(first cornermade)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ch, repeat across until you reach second point cluster, 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(second corner made)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ch, repeat across until you reach third point cluster , 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(third corner made)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c in next v stitch, repeat across until you reach fourth point cluster, 7 dc in next v stitch, sc in ch 3 space, 7 dc in next v stitch (fourth corner made) sc in middle of next shell, 7 dc (shell) in next v stitch across, sc in last shell. Join with slip stitch in top of beginning ch 3. Rows 7-10. Repeat Rows 5 and 6. Finish off Note: This is where you can easily adjust the pattern to make bigger or smaller, just add or delete some rows, just end with row six. Row 11. Fold in half (short sides will be the front and back), join with slip stitch through sc in corners of both sides (both thicknesses). (You will now be working in rounds). Ch 4, dc in same stitch, (ch 5, v stitch), in each sc across to next corner work v stitch through both sides of sc at corner. Continue with (ch 5, v stitch) in each sc around, join with slip stitch in top of beging chain 4.

fold in half Join with slip stitch through sc in corners Row 12. Slip stitch in middle of first v stitch, ch 3, 3 dc in same stitch, (sc in middle of next shell, 4 dc in next v stitch)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Row 13. Ch 3, FPdc around next dc of4 dc shell group, BPdc around next dc, FPdc around next dc, skip next sc, \*BPdc around first dc of group, FPdc around second dc, BPdc around third dc, FPdc around forth dc, skip next sc\* repeat from \*to \* around, join with slip stitch to beginningchain. ext FPdc, BPdc in next BPdc)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ain Row 15. Ch 3, (FPdc in next FPdc, BPdc in next BPdc)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Row 16. Ch 4, skip 1 stitch dc in next stitch, (ch 2, skip 1 stitch, dc in next stitch)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Fasten off. Row 17. Join in any unused or skipped stitch of row 16. 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ch, skip over stitch that dc was worked in, sc in next unused stitch of row 16, skip over next stitch, \*7 dc in next unused stitch of row 16, sc in next unused stitch of row 16\* repeat from \*to \* around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ain.

Join in unused stitch 7 dc shell in used stitch Row 18. Do a slip stitch back one stitch into sc, ch 4, dc in same stitch, (ch 5, v stitch), in each sc around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Row 19. Slip stitch in middle of first v stitch, 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ch, sc in middle of next shell, (7 dc in next v stitch, sc in middle of next shell)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Row 20. Do a slip stitch back one stitch into sc, ch 4, dc in same stitch, (ch 5, v stitch), in each sc around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Row 21. Slip stitch in middle of first v stitch, ch 3, 6 dc in same stitch, sc in middle of next shell, (7 dc in next v stitch, sc in middle of next shell) around. Join with slip stitch to beginning chain. Trim: Join to any stitch, chain 3, skip one stitch, sc in next stitch, (ch 3, skip on stitch, sc in next) around edges.

Cut tulle to desired length add two pieces to each chain 1 space of row 16. Add it like you would fringe. Copyright 2015 Holly Pelfrey http://www.ravelry.com/designers/holly-pelfrey
